Description

OMSK 95 is a mid-maturing spring barley (Hordeum vulgare L.) variety bred by Russian breeders from the State Agrarian University of Siberian Agricultural Research Institute. The vegetation period ranges from 73 to 87 days, depending on the growing region. The plants are medium-sized, with a height of 76 to 90 cm, semi-erect, with strong straw, which ensures high resistance to lodging. The ear is pyramidal, of medium density, with long awns with barbs and large yellow grain weighing 40-52 g per 1000 grains. The grain is hulled, semi-elongated, with a non-hairy ventral groove and an embracing lodicule. The variety is distinguished by high yield - on average 25.6-33 c/ha, with maximum indicators up to 55 c/ha under favorable conditions. In terms of grain quality characteristics, OMSK 95 is valued for its high protein content (11.6-15.1%), fat (about 1.99%) and starch (56.5%), which makes it suitable for both feed and food use. The plant has a strong waxy coating on the sheaths of the lower leaves and the ear, which contributes to drought resistance and some diseases. The variety shows weak susceptibility to net form and black barley mildew, medium susceptibility to powdery mildew, as well as susceptibility to solid mildew and helminthosporium. It is recommended for cultivation in various regions, including West Siberia and the Ural region, as well as the Altai region, Novosibirsk and Omsk regions. Due to its agronomic and quality characteristics, OMSK 95 is a reliable choice for agricultural producers seeking to obtain a stable and high-quality barley crop.
